The Federal Reserve ... WebThe automated clearinghouse (ACH) system is a nationwide network through which depository institutions send each other batches of electronic credit and debit transfers. The direct deposit of payroll, social security benefits, and tax refunds are typical examples of ACH credit transfers. The direct debiting of mortgages and utility bills are ...

What is a central bank digital currency (CBDC)? A CBDC is a digital form of central bank money that is widely available to the general public. "Central bank money" refers to money that is a liability of the central bank.
